Barbara Krug (born May 6, 1956 in Leipzig ) is a German athlete and Olympic medalist who - starting for the GDR - was one of the world's best 400-meter runners from the late 1970s to 1980 .
Her greatest success is the silver medal at the 1980 Olympic Games in Moscow with the GDR's 4 x 400 meter relay (3: 20.35 min, together with Gabriele Löwe , Marita Koch and Christina Lathan ).
1978 became European champion with the 4 x 400 meter relay of the GDR (3: 21.2 min, together Christiane Marquardt , Marita Koch and Christina Brehmer ). In 1979 she won both the world and the European Cup with the 4 x 400 meter relay.
Krug started for the SC DHfK Leipzig and trained with Rainer Dartsch . In her active days she was 1.76 m tall and weighed 60 kg. She studied law. In 1980 she was awarded the Patriotic Order of Merit.
